Abstract

Methods and systems are provided for adaptively determining location of a mobile device. Antenna probabilities for a plurality of antennas in an area covered by a mobile radio network may be determined, with the antenna probabilities being determined based on expected field strengths for the plurality of antennas in each of a plurality of sub-areas of the area; and with the antenna probabilities indicate for each antenna, in each of the plurality of sub-areas, the probability that a mobile communication terminal uses that antenna when located in that sub-area. A location area for a user using a mobile communication terminal may then be determined based on the antenna probabilities and a determination of one or more antennas used by the mobile communication termination, wherein the location area is determined without measuring signal properties at the mobile communication terminal.

Claims (54)

1. A method, comprising:

determining antenna probabilities for a plurality of antennas in an area covered by a mobile radio network, wherein:

the antenna probabilities are determined based on expected field strengths for the plurality of antennas in each of a plurality of sub-areas of the area; and

the antenna probabilities indicate for each antenna, in each of the plurality of sub-areas, the probability that a mobile communication terminal uses that antenna when located in that sub-area;

determining a location area for a user using a mobile communication terminal based on the antenna probabilities and a determination of one or more antennas used by the mobile communication termination, wherein the location area is determined without measuring signal properties at the mobile communication terminal; and

determining the location area based on identifying one or more of the plurality of sub-areas that meet particular criteria;

determining when the one or more of the plurality of sub-areas define the location area, wherein the determining is based on one or more defining criteria;

and when the determining that the one or more of the plurality of sub-areas do not define the location area based on at least one of the one or more defining criteria:

determining one or more sub-areas to be considered; and

grouping the one or more sub-areas to be considered into one or more areas of connected sub-areas.

2. The method of claim 1 , comprising determining location probabilities for the plurality of sub-areas, wherein each location probability indicates a probability that a mobile communication terminal is located in a respective sub-area.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the particular criteria comprises each one or more of the plurality of sub-areas having at least a defined minimum probability that a mobile communication terminal is located in that sub-area.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the one or more defining criteria comprise a number of sub-areas being lower than a defined maximum number of sub-areas, and a density of probable sub-areas being higher than a defined minimum density.

5. The method of claim 1 , comprising determining the sub-areas to be considered by selecting from the sub-areas with descending location probability those sub-areas which together make up at least a defined target probability.

6. The method of claim 1 , comprising modifying a grouping defining the location area using the one or more sub-areas to be considered.

7. The method of claim 6 , comprising enlarging the grouping the defining the location area using one or more sub-areas closest, separated by an intermediate area with at least a defined minimum mean location probability.
